The mystery is unraveling in 'WandaVision' and it just might spin out of control. Disney and Marvel shared a tantalizing glimpse of the madness about to unfold in Episode 5. In the last four episodes of the show, the show has crafted the mysterious New Jersey town of Westview, which, according to the events of Episode 4, doesn't actually exist.

In fact, the real truth is that the town is surrounded by some kind of barrier, and people who suffer from a mental block might not be able to enter it. No brownies for guessing who's the creator of this town. It's Wanda (Elizabeth Olsen).

We're no stranger to her master manipulator powers, having seen it in the Marvel films, and she is using the same tactic to warp reality in the town. One reason could possibly be her grieving over Vision's death in 'Avengers: Infinity War'. Thanos had ripped the mind stone out of his head in order to attain the last and final infinity stone and rip the universe in half.

However, it's not just Wanda at work, and we will see the chaos about to unfold in the upcoming episodes. In the trailer, there appears to be a change from the sitcom perspective, to a mockumentary set, like in 'The Office', as Wanda speaks directly to the camera. The teaser also shows that the townfolk are slowly realizing that something is really off in this town.

In fact, Agnes (Kathryn Hahn) asks Wanda if she should "take it from the top", which points to the fact that she is well-aware that the sitcom reality is fake. They know something is amiss, they're just not sure what. There is much speculation that Agnes is Agatha Harkness, the Marvel villain from the comics, who acted as a mentor and enemy to Wanda. 

Vision (Paul Bettany) has finally realized that Westview is not what it seems and will try to break through the barrier. But...what happens if he does? Hopefully, in the upcoming episodes, these burning questions finally get their answers. Perhaps, we'll know more about SWORD too?
